Salem 66 catalog and comp
Salem 66 - SALT

Formed in Boston, MA in 1982, Salem 66 was a post-punk band from the same scene as Mission of Burma and Dinosaur, Jr., released One EP, 2 singles, and 4 albums form 1984-1990 before disbanding.

The band's catalog just hit streaming, plus Don Giovanni Records will release a new compilation, SALT, out June 6. 

"We were a long time putting together this re-release, and it has been a journey - from finding the pictures to not finding the master tapes, from writing up some thoughts to deciding which songs to include here. Judy and I picked the songs and it wasn’t easy. After exploring and rejecting more scientific methods, ultimately we decided to just highlight some of our favorites, or, the songs that felt the most like us. So what you see (or hear) here is not necessarily a representative sampling from all of the recordings but it does feel, to me, like a pretty good Salem 66 sampler. Like a cross-stitch. Or a Whitman’s Sampler," Beth Kaplan says.

SALT Tracklist

  1. Red Barn
  2. Across The Sea
  3. Carry A Torch
  4. Playground
  5. Widow's Walk
  6. Isabella
  7. Secret
  8. Thaw
  9. Bell Jar
  10. Lost and Found
